U.S. Economy Surges Past Expectations as Spending, Investment Soar​


The U.S. economy expanded faster than initially estimated in the spring, as Americans spent more freely and businesses stepped up investment, according to revised government data.

Gross domestic product rose at a 3.3 percent annualized rate in the second quarter, up from the Commerce Department’s initial 3.0 percent estimate and above the 3.1 percent pace economists had forecast. The acceleration followed modest growth in the first quarter

The U.S. economy expanded by 3.3% in the second quarter (April-June 2025) primarily due to a rebound from a first-quarter contraction, stronger-than-initially-thought consumer spending, and a significant reduction in imports, which had surged in the prior quarter ahead of tariffs.

The U.S. economy rebounded this spring from a first-quarter downturn due to fallout from President Donald Trump’s trade wars.
